They're walking on the wild side The Plan was simple: find a cure for the cancer that nearly took her sisters life. But for Zoey Fong, something about The Plan isnt working anymore. When a crucial tissue sample accidentally winds up in the hands of a very distractingand disarmingly handsomevisitor, Zoey jumps at the chance to follow him home to retrieve it. Davy Hsiehs rugged island estate is no manicured suburban park. His plan is simple: establish a legitimate animal sanctuary and embrace life as a hermit to make up for a sketchy past. Zoey invading his fortress of solitude should not, under any circumstances, be a romantic development. And yet its the single most invigorating week of their liveswhen they're able to set their many differences aside and embrace it. Stranded amid all manner of flora and faunaincluding a semidomesticated cougar called BabyDavy and Zoey first have to survive the island. Then they'll need to take a leap of faith, maybe even trusting in each other, to save it. I really enjoyed this charming love story where a former boy band singer with a complicated history and a heart of gold meets a grumpy, driven researcher who has been on auto pilot for too long. I loved the setting-an animal conservancy on island in Vancouver with quirky townspeople, killer geese, and a retired cougar named Baby. The writing is thoughtful, funny, and fresh-this was a lot of fun! #BookspinBingo #netgalleygroup #joyousjanuary
